Six Sigma and SixSigmaET: Improving Building Energy Performance
Six Sigma is a disciplined, data-driven methodology originally developed to reduce defects and variability in manufacturing processes. Over time its principles—define, measure, analyze, improve, and control (DMAIC)—have been applied across industries to improve quality, efficiency, and decision-making. Central to Six Sigma is rigorous measurement and statistical analysis: organizations identify critical-to-quality metrics, collect baseline data, use root-cause analysis to find sources of variation, implement targeted improvements, and establish controls to sustain gains. The methodology emphasizes customer focus, cross-functional teams, and continuous improvement. When implemented well, Six Sigma projects yield measurable cost savings, higher reliability, and process standardization.
SixSigmaET is a software tool used in the building design and energy modeling domain to simulate and analyze thermal performance of electronic equipment enclosures, server rooms, and other thermal systems. While not part of the original Six Sigma family, SixSigmaET shares the broader goal of using measurement and modeling to reduce risk and improve performance. The software enables engineers to create computational fluid dynamics (CFD)-based models that capture airflow, temperature distribution, and heat transfer within complex geometries. This capability helps teams identify hotspots, evaluate cooling strategies, and compare design alternatives before physical prototypes or deployments—reducing costly rework and improving energy efficiency. Combining Six Sigma thinking with tools like SixSigmaET amplifies impact. Six Sigma’s DMAIC structure can guide energy-improvement projects: Define objectives (e.g., reduce peak server-room temperature by X°C), Measure current thermal profiles using sensors and CFD validation, Analyze root causes (poor airflow paths, equipment placement), Improve by testing design changes in SixSigmaET simulations (rack reconfiguration, baffling, cooling adjustments), and Control through monitoring and standardized maintenance procedures. Using validated models shortens the analyze and improve phases, allowing teams to iterate designs faster and quantify expected improvements before implementation.
Case studies show that a data-driven approach to thermal management yields tangible benefits: lower cooling energy consumption, reduced equipment failure rates, and extended equipment lifetime. Savings come from right-sizing cooling systems, targeted airflow management, and avoiding overcooling. Importantly, applying statistical rigor—tracking key metrics, running controlled experiments, and verifying results—ensures that improvements are real and sustained.
In summary, Six Sigma offers a structured framework for continuous improvement, while simulation tools like SixSigmaET provide the predictive insight needed to test and optimize designs. Together they enable organizations to make evidence-based decisions that improve thermal performance, reduce costs, and increase system reliability.
